Va Finance Number: A Guide to Avoiding Top Financial Mistakes in Small Business Finances\n\nAs a small business owner, managing your finances effectively is crucial to the success and longevity of your company. However, it's easy to fall into common financial traps that can hinder your business's growth and profitability. In this guide, we'll explore the top financial mistakes to avoid, providing valuable advice on cash flow management, budgeting, and investing to help you make informed decisions.\n\nCash Flow Management: Avoid These Common Mistakes\n\n1. Inadequate Cash Buffer: Maintaining a cash buffer is essential to cover unexpected expenses and take advantage of new opportunities. Aim to keep 3-6 months' worth of expenses in reserve.\n2. Lack of Invoice Follow-up: Slow-paying customers can wreak havoc on your cash flow. Establish a system to track and follow up on outstanding invoices to ensure timely payments.\n3. Insufficient Budgeting: A poor budget can lead to overspending and financial strain. Create a comprehensive budget that accounts for all expenses and tracks actual spending.\n4. Inefficient Payment Processing: Manual payment processing can be time-consuming and error-prone. Consider automating payments to improve efficiency and reduce errors.\n\nBudgeting: Essential Steps for Small Business Owners\n\n1. Create a Comprehensive Budget: Break down your expenses into categories (e.g., salaries, supplies, marketing) and track actual spending to ensure accuracy.\n2. Prioritize Expenses: Identify essential expenses and allocate your budget accordingly. Consider the 50/30/20 rule: 50% for fixed costs, 30% for discretionary spending, and 20% for savings and debt repayment.\n3. Monitor and Adjust: Regularly review your budget to identify areas for improvement and make adjustments as needed.\n4. Avoid Phantom Expenses: Be cautious of phantom expenses, such as unnecessary subscriptions or redundant spending.\n\nInvesting: Wise Decisions for Small Business Owners\n\n1. Diversify Your Investments: Spread your investments across various asset classes, such as stocks, bonds, and real estate, to minimize risk.\n2. Research and Understand Fees: Be aware of fees associated with investments and choose options with competitive pricing.\n3. Start Early and Consistently Invest: The power of compound interest can work in your favor. Start investing early and consistently to achieve long-term growth.\n4. Avoid Emotional Decision-Making: Make informed, data-driven investment decisions rather than basing them on emotions or market volatility.\n\nAdditional Tips for Small Business Owners\n\n1. Maintain Accurate Financial Records: Keep accurate and up-to-date financial records to ensure smooth financial management and compliance with regulations.\n2. Stay Informed and Educated: Stay current with industry trends, changes in regulations, and best practices to make informed financial decisions.\n3. Seek Professional Advice: Consult with a financial advisor or accountant to receive personalized guidance and support.\n4. Plan for Taxes: Set aside funds for taxes and consider hiring a professional to ensure compliance with tax regulations.\n\nBy avoiding common financial mistakes and following these tips, small business owners can establish a strong foundation for long-term financial success. Remember to stay vigilant, adapt to changes in the market, and prioritize informed decision-making to ensure your business remains financially stable and competitive.\n\nKey Takeaways:\n\n Cash flow management is critical to small business success, and inadequate cash buffers, slow-paying customers, and inefficient payment processing can hinder financial performance.\n Budgeting is essential for small business owners, and priorities should be allocated according to need, with regular monitoring and adjustments to ensure accuracy.\n Investing wisely requires diversification, research, and understanding of fees, with a focus on long-term growth and consistent investment.\n Additional tips for small business owners include maintaining accurate financial records, staying informed and educated, seeking professional advice, and planning for taxes.\n\nBy following this guide, small business owners can ensure a strong financial foundation, avoiding common financial mistakes and achieving long-term success.
